The Shadow of the Silent Witness
In the heart of the bustling city of Neo-Lumina, where the neon lights danced in a symphony of secrets, there was a legend that had taken on a life of its own. The Enigmatic Enigma of the Elegant Assassin, a figure whose name was whispered in hushed tones, whose deeds were spoken of in hushed reverence. Few had seen him, fewer still had heard his voice, and none had ever dared to challenge his prowess. Yet, beneath the layers of mystery, there was a story that would change everything.
The story began with a single, chilling act of violence. In the early hours of a quiet morning, a renowned art collector, known for his collection of priceless artifacts, was found dead in his opulent penthouse. The only clue left behind was a single, delicate rose petal, its petals crushed, a silent witness to the tragedy.
Detective Li Wei, a man who had once been the Enigmatic Enigma himself, was now the city's most celebrated detective. He had retired from his life of assassination to protect the innocent, yet fate had a way of pulling him back into the shadows. When the case of the art collector's murder landed on his desk, he knew he had to delve deeper.
Li Wei's investigation led him to a reclusive artist named Aria, whose paintings seemed to tell stories of their own. Aria was a former student of the art collector, and her paintings were said to be inspired by the collector's collection. Li Wei believed that Aria held the key to the mystery, but she was as enigmatic as the man she had once known.
Their first encounter was tense. Aria, with her piercing blue eyes and a demeanor that was both serene and guarded, refused to speak of the collector or the rose petal. Li Wei, however, was relentless. He had seen the collector's body, and the petal had seemed to him like a calling card from a past he couldn't quite remember.
As the investigation unfolded, Li Wei discovered that the art collector had been involved in a clandestine organization known for its collection of rare artifacts. The organization had been on the brink of collapse, and the collector had been a pivotal figure in its downfall. Li Wei's search for answers led him to a series of meetings with shadowy figures, each more dangerous than the last.
It was during one of these meetings that Li Wei realized that the rose petal was not a calling card but a symbol of betrayal. The art collector had been betrayed by someone he trusted, someone who had been a part of his inner circle. The question that lingered in Li Wei's mind was: who?
Aria, who had been observing Li Wei's every move, finally broke her silence. She revealed that she had been the art collector's confidante, the one who had uncovered the organization's secrets. The rose petal had been a message from the collector, warning her of the danger she was in. But Aria had not been the one to betray him; she had been trying to protect him.
The revelation sent Li Wei on a new path. He had to find the traitor, and he had to do it quickly. The organization was on the brink of collapse, and with it, the lives of countless innocent people were at risk. Li Wei knew that time was running out.
As the climax approached, Li Wei confronted the traitor, a man he had once considered a friend. The man's betrayal was personal, driven by greed and ambition. In a tense standoff, Li Wei managed to outwit his former comrade, securing the evidence needed to dismantle the organization.
The final act of the story unfolded in the art collector's penthouse, where Li Wei and Aria stood together, the rose petal in hand. The evidence they had gathered was overwhelming, and the organization's leaders were rounded up and brought to justice.
In the aftermath, Li Wei and Aria shared a moment of reflection. The art collector's death had been a tragic end to a man who had tried to do good in a world filled with darkness. The rose petal, once a symbol of betrayal, had become a symbol of hope—a reminder that even in the darkest of times, there is always a light to be found.
The Shadow of the Silent Witness was a story that had captivated the city, a tale of betrayal, mystery, and redemption. It was a story that would be told for generations, a testament to the power of truth and the courage of those who fought for it.
